摘要
随着国家国防安全及绿色智能制造快速发展,镁合金的应用越发广泛,因此先进的镁合金铸造技术尤为重要。鉴于此,对压铸、砂型铸造、半连续铸造等镁合金铸造方式进行阐述,并对各种方法的优缺点进行比较,其中压铸及砂型铸造主要应用于壳体构件,半连铸铸造应用最为广泛,具有更好的发展前景。
With the rapid development of national defense security and green intelligent manufacturing,magnesium alloys are used more widely,so the casting of magnesium alloys is particularly important.In this paper,advanced magnesium alloy casting methods are described,mainly including die casting,sand casting,semi continuous casting,etc.The advantages and disadvantages of various methods are compared,among which die casting and sand casting are mainly used for shell internal components.Semi continuous casting is the most widely used and has a better development prospect.
